The EHLS program is a fully funded scholarship that offers training in advanced English and career skills for U.S. citizens who have a college degree and are native speakers of Chinese Mandarin, Arabic, Russian, Persian Farsi, Korean, Ukrainian, Kazakh, Turkish, or Hausa. After the eight-month program at Georgetown University, participants are required to seek at least one-year of employment with the federal government. Join EHLS staff at the...
